N'1-(2-chloroacetyl)-2-{5-[3-(trifluoromethyl)phenyl]-2H-1,2,3,4-tetraazol-2-yl}ethanohydrazide
TL;DR: N'1-(2-chloroacetyl)-2-{5-[3-(trifluoromethyl)phenyl]-2H-1,2,3,4-tetraazol-2-yl}ethanohydrazide (CAS 680214-91-9) is a chemical compound with molecular formula C12H10ClF3N6O2 and molecular weight 362.05 g/mol, supplied by Kehong Biological (Henan Kehong Biological Technology Co., Ltd.) with CRO/CDMO custom synthesis services.
N'-(2-chloroacetyl)-2-[5-[3-(trifluoromethyl)phenyl]tetrazol-2-yl]acetohydrazide
Also Known As: N'1-(2-chloroacetyl)-2-{5-[3-(trifluoromethyl)phenyl]-2H-1,2,3,4-tetraazol-2-yl}ethanohydrazide, N'-(2-chloroacetyl)-2-[5-[3-(trifluoromethyl)phenyl]tetrazol-2-yl]acetohydrazide, N'-(2-chloroacetyl)-2-{5-[3-(trifluoromethyl)phenyl]-2H-1,2,3,4-tetrazol-2-yl}acetohydrazide, 2-chloro-N'-(2-{5-[3-(trifluoromethyl)phenyl]-1,2,3,4-tetrazol-2-yl}acetyl)acetohydrazide
| Molecular Formula | C12H10ClF3N6O2 |
|---|---|
| Molecular Weight | 362.05 g/mol |
| LogP | 0.7451 |
| Topological Polar Surface Area | 101.8 Ų |
| Hydrogen Bond Donors | 2 |
| Hydrogen Bond Acceptors | 5 |
| Rotatable Bonds | 4 |
| Exact Mass | 362.0506 |
| Heavy Atoms | 24 |
| Complexity | 748.3896 |
Chemical Identifiers
| CAS Number | 680214-91-9 |
|---|---|
| SMILES | C1=CC(=CC(=C1)C(F)(F)F)C2=NN(N=N2)CC(=O)NNC(=O)CCl |
